What Clay Drainage Systems Involve
These systems are made up of interconnected pipes and fittings designed to transport wastewater. Usually installed below ground, they are designed to withstand surrounding pressure and conditions.
Key components include pipes, bends, junctions, and connectors made from vitrified clay. The high-temperature firing process produces a strong and compact material.
- With proper installation, clay pipes can remain effective for over a century.
- They are capable of handling aggressive wastewater conditions.
- They are produced from natural resources and can be recycled.
- They can withstand significant pressure and weight.
This combination makes them a dependable option for durable installations.

Benefits of Clay Drainage Materials
Clay drainage products are made from natural materials, supporting environmentally responsible construction. Their longevity reduces replacement frequency.
Clay is inert, meaning it does not release harmful substances into soil or water. This allows use in a wide range of locations.
They are considered low-maintenance systems. Resistance to root intrusion and chemical damage reduces repair needs. Lower maintenance needs can improve cost efficiency.
